Website tracking (wiretap claims)
California's wiretap statute has become the main tool against sites that run tracking before consent. Trackers count more than 800 claims filed in 2025 and several thousand cases on file by mid-2026, with statutory damages of $5,000 per violation, and dispensary sites with chat widgets, pixels, and menu embeds have been named. Email (CAN-SPAM)
Cannabis email is commercial email, so CAN-SPAM applies in full: a working unsubscribe, your postal address, honest subject lines. We make the consent part provable and deliver no phone numbers, so nothing we provide runs into the carrier filters that drop cannabis texts.
State advertising rules
Every licensed state limits who can be marketed to: adults only, no appeal to minors, and in some states an audience-composition test. A list of adults who each said yes on your own site is the easiest audience to defend. Age verification stays with your age gate; we never claim it.
Advertising platforms
Google does not allow cannabis advertising in the United States. Meta bars ads that promote the sale or use of marijuana. First-party lists are built to work on the platforms that do accept you, under their own programs, and each app page says what to confirm.
